The Camrose Kodiaks are partnering with the Camrose Women's Shelter Society for a special fundraiser at the Camrose Kodiaks home game on Saturday, January 28th!
The fundraiser is called "Walk A Mile In Her Shoes" and is designed to generate awareness towards the prevention of abuse and gender violence.
The walk will take place on the running track during the intermission at the Kodiaks home game vs. the Calgary Mustangs that evening. The concept is that walkers - primarily men, will wear high heels to better relate to "walking a mile in her shoes".
